Roy A. Levine
CPA
Area of expertise: Individual and Business Taxation, Forensic Accounting.
Before joining Shaw Financial Services, Inc. Roy was Senior Tax Accountant for several CPA firms specializing in individual and business tax planning and tax return preparation. Roy was also responsible for tax compliance and audits of Not for Profits and Homeowner Associations.
As part of Roy's continuing professional education, he has recently taken the following tax courses: Update- Not for Profit Organizations, Accounting and Auditing for the tax practitioner, LLC's Partnerships and S Corporations an Update and Review, Top 10 Tax Planning Issues for Your Client's Financial Well Being, Alternative Minimum Tax,
Advanced California Tax Topics, Tax Traps for C Corporations and Finding and Evaluating Fraud.
